Rigging is The most significant ways during the 3D animation approach. It will involve generating the internal skeleton of a 3D design, which will allow animators to control and manipulate the character's movements. With out a rig, a 3D character is basically a static sculpture. Which has a effectively built rig, that same character can stroll, operate, emote, and communicate with the whole world inside of a lifelike way.

At its core, rigging is about creating a Command program. This technique consists of bones (also called joints), controls, and constraints. The bones give The inner structure, much like a real skeleton. Controls are the noticeable objects that animators use to pose and animate the character. Constraints outline how selected elements interact, ensuring reasonable and steady movement.

Step one in rigging is making a joint hierarchy. This includes placing joints Within the 3D model where by motion By natural means takes place—such as the hips, knees, elbows, shoulders, and backbone. These joints are then connected in the mother or father-baby connection, wherever moving a mother or father joint impacts its kids. As an example, transferring the shoulder joint will go the entire arm, but shifting the wrist won’t affect the shoulder.

Following the joint composition is set up, skinning or binding arrives subsequent. This method attaches the 3D mesh to your rig, letting the mesh to deform when joints transfer. This is often finished working with fat painting, wherever diverse elements of the mesh are affected by one or more joints. A clean body weight paint guarantees sleek deformations, Specially about elaborate regions like shoulders and hips.

To create the rig usable for animators, Regulate objects are developed. These are usually curves or designs that sit on top of the model and enable it to be quick to manipulate the joints underneath. For example, a circle throughout the wrist may possibly allow the animator to rotate and situation the hand with precision. Controls tend to be rigged with constraints and expressions to offer extra intuitive conduct, for instance computerized foot roll or facial expressions.

Sophisticated rigs also include things like features like inverse kinematics (IK) and forward kinematics (FK). IK makes it possible for the animator to posture the top of a chain—just like a hand or foot—and have the rest of the limb comply with quickly. FK, However, needs rotating Just about every joint in sequence. Newest rigs assistance the two programs, offering animators overall flexibility depending on the scene.

Facial rigging is another important aspect, especially in character-pushed animations. It can be carried out working with bones, Mix designs, or a combination Xanh9 of each. Mix styles make it possible for for clean morphing amongst facial expressions, though bones give far more structured movement, like jaw and eyelid Handle.
